CVE-2025-61588Network attack vector

Guest code execution via sys_read pointer arithmetic

Published Oct 1, 2025 · Updated Oct 1, 2025

Code injection in RISC Zero zkVM before 2.1.0 allows remote attackers controlling a host response to execute code in a guest. The v1compat kernel's sys_read path uses vulnerable pointer arithmetic on a host-supplied read response, permitting an arbitrary write to guest memory. Every guest built with an affected platform release is exposed because sys_read handles guest input, and compromise invalidates the guest's soundness guarantees.
